RGB Colors

An RGB color value is specified with: rgb(red, green, blue). Each parameter (red, green, and blue) defines the intensity of the color and can be an integer between 0 and 255 or a percentage value (from 0% to 100%).

Red value of its RGB is 43, Green value is 51 and blue value is 54.

RGBA Colors

alpha The rgba() function define colors using the Red-green-blue-alpha (RGBA) model. RGBA color values are an extension of RGB color values with an alpha channel - which specifies the opacity of the color.

Red value of its RGBA is 43, Green value is 51, blue value is 54 and alpha value is 1.

HSL Colors

The hsl() function define colors using the Hue-saturation-lightness model (HSL). HSL stands for hue, saturation, and lightness - and represents a cylindrical-coordinate representation of colors.

Hue value of its Hsl is 196.36363636364, Saturation value is 0.11340206185567, Lightness value is 0.19019607843137.
